Clinical Trial

A Study of Lower Dose Radiation Therapy for People With Prostate Cancer

Recruiting Phase 2
View on ClinicalTrials.gov →
Summary
The purpose of this study is to see whether giving a lower (de-escalated) dose of radiation therapy to some parts of the prostate can reduce side effects compared to giving the same (uniform) dose of radiation therapy to the whole prostate.
